2-Chloro-N-methylacetamide

Base Information Edit
  • Chemical Name:2-Chloro-N-methylacetamide
  • CAS No.:96-30-0
  • Molecular Formula:C3H6 Cl N O
  • Molecular Weight:107.54
  • Hs Code.:29241990
  • European Community (EC) Number:202-497-1
  • NSC Number:1725
  • UNII:2WW385P414
  • DSSTox Substance ID:DTXSID60242065
  • Nikkaji Number:J54.062E
  • Wikidata:Q27255721
  • ChEMBL ID:CHEMBL3352950
  • Mol file:96-30-0.mol

Chemical Property of 2-Chloro-N-methylacetamide Edit
Chemical Property:
  • Appearance/Colour:brown or black 
  • Vapor Pressure:0.0138mmHg at 25°C 
  • Melting Point:38-40°C 
  • Refractive Index:1.425 
  • Boiling Point:112-115°C 20mm 
  • PKA:14.38±0.46(Predicted) 
  • Flash Point:110 °C 
  • PSA:29.10000 
  • Density:1.127 g/cm3 
  • LogP:0.36210 
  • Storage Temp.:Keep in dark place,Sealed in dry,Room Temperature 
  • Solubility.:DMSO (Slightly), Methanol (Slightly) 
  • XLogP3:0.2
  • Hydrogen Bond Donor Count:1
  • Hydrogen Bond Acceptor Count:1
  • Rotatable Bond Count:1
  • Exact Mass:107.0137915
  • Heavy Atom Count:6
  • Complexity:54.8

  • Canonical SMILES:CNC(=O)CCl
  • Uses 2-Chloro-N-methylacetamide is an intermediate used to prepare piperidinylamino pyrrolopyrimidines as selective Janus kinase inhibitors for the treatment of autoimmune diseases and organ transplant rejection.
